Antony Hegarty is an acclaimed mercury prize winning singer, best known for her work with Antony and the Johnsons and Hercules and Love Affair. Born in 1971, Hegarty is of Irish and English Decent. Hegarty has made three albums with Antony and the Johnsons: Antony and the Johnsons, I Am a Bird Now,The Crying Light. As well as these, she has released four Eps, Another World being the most recent of theese.

Hegarty is known for her unique and moving voice, which has promted much pariase from the media. In an interview with the culture show, she describes Elizabeth Fraser of the Cocteau Twins as a major influence upon her singing, especially with the Crying Light.

As well as her work with Antony and the Johnsons, Hegarty has worked with a variety of artists. Hegarty provided the vocals for the Hercules & Love Affair single Blind, described by NME as "the best kind of dance record: physical and emotional, euphorically happy and deeply, irredeemably sad. It clips along weightlessly; all disco bass, trumpets and rippling synthesiser, as Antony, her voice like tears rolling down the cheeks of a beautiful 40-year-old woman, muses intoxicatingly on lost innocence and ageing." On Joan as Police woman's 2006 album, Real Life, Hegarty cowrite and sang on the song 'I Defy'. Hegarty also provided Backing vocals for Lou Reed.
